Combermere the First Form netball champs

COMBERMERE are the champions of the Barbados Secondary Schools’ Netball League Ivor Taxi & Tours First Form Competition.Last week at the Netball Stadium, Combermere emerged first among the 16 schools with 73 points, to add to their Under-13 title.They were followed by Springer Memorial (69), The Lester Vaughan School (67), Garrison School (64) and Harrison College who rounded out the top five with 54 points.Over the two-day competition, Combermere scored 100 goals and conceded 21. They were tied with Springer Memorial on the first day with 38 points. Springer scored 105 goals and conceded 19. The top four schools accounted for the seven top players. Combermere had goal attack Sheniqua Thomas, the Under-16 national, and goal defence Shanise Edwards; Springer Memorial had wing attack Lishia Clarke and wing defence Tiffany Morris, while shooter Sharika Bullen and ‘keeper Kayla Worrell hail from Lester Vaughan. The centre was Ashlee Sargeant of the Garrison. (SAT)
